French vs Navajo Disability Age 18 to 34 Correlation Chart
The statistical analysis conducted on geographies consisting of 566,388,287 people shows a substantial positive correlation between the proportion of French and percentage of population with a disability between the ages 18 and 35 in the United States with a correlation coefficient (R) of 0.514 and weighted average of 7.9%. Similarly, the statistical analysis conducted on geographies consisting of 224,432,910 people shows a poor negative correlation between the proportion of Navajo and percentage of population with a disability between the ages 18 and 35 in the United States with a correlation coefficient (R) of -0.145 and weighted average of 8.1%, a difference of 2.8%.
